How to bid on Teacher Liability Insurance for the Texas Education Agency
What the Texas Education Agency is buying
The Texas Education Agency is seeking bids for teacher liability insurance. This is an opportunity for insurance providers to offer coverage for educators within the state's education system.
Providing this type of insurance helps protect teachers and supports the agency's operations. Vendors in the professional insurance sector should review this opportunity.
Key dates for this opportunity
The deadline to respond to this solicitation is October 12, 2026, at 9:00 AM ET. All submissions must be completed by this time.

How to respond to this solicitation
To access the full solicitation details and submit your response, you need to visit the Texas Education Agency's procurement portal, Bonfire. The reference number for this opportunity is 701-26-008-R.
You can view the opportunity publicly without an account. However, to download documents and submit your bid, you will need to register a free vendor account on the Bonfire portal. All submission steps are handled within the Bonfire system.
